jQWidgets jqxWindow 是一种基于jQuery的窗口组件,它提供了 setTitle() 方法来设置窗口的标题。下面是关于该方法的详细讲解。
方法说明
jqxWindow 的 setTitle() 方法用于设置窗口的标题,支持以下语法:
$('#jqxwindow').jqxWindow('setTitle','Window Title');
其中,'#jqxwindow'
是窗口的选择器,'Window Title'
是需要设置的标题文本。
使用示例
以下是两个使用 setTitle() 方法的示例。
示例 1
下面的代码创建一个 jqxWindow,并使用 setTitle() 方法设置窗口的标题为“Example of jqxWindow”: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Example of jqxWindow</title>
<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.5.1/jquery.min.js"></script>
<script src="https://cdnjs.cloudflare.com/ajax/libs/jqxwidgets/4.3.0/jqx-all.js"></script>
<link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/jqxwidgets/4.3.0/jqx.base.css">
</head>
<body>
<div id='jqxwindow'>This is a jqxWindow example.</div>
<script>
$(document).ready(function() {
$('#jqxwindow').jqxWindow({
width: 400,
height: 200
});
$('#jqxwindow').jqxWindow('setTitle', 'Example of jqxWindow');
});
</script>
</body>
</html>
示例 2
在这个示例中,我们创建了多个 jqxWindow,每个窗口都有自己的标题文本。我们使用 getTitle() 方法获取第一个窗口的标题,然后使用 setTitle() 方法将第二个窗口的标题设置为第一个窗口的标题。
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Example of jqxWindow</title>
<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.5.1/jquery.min.js"></script>
<script src="https://cdnjs.cloudflare.com/ajax/libs/jqxwidgets/4.3.0/jqx-all.js"></script>
<link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/jqxwidgets/4.3.0/jqx.base.css">
</head>
<body>
<div id='window1'>This is window 1</div>
<div id='window2'>This is window 2</div>
<script>
$(document).ready(function() {
$('#window1').jqxWindow({
width: 300,
height: 200,
resizable: false
});
$('#window2').jqxWindow({
width: 400,
height: 300
});
var title1 = $('#window1').jqxWindow('getTitle');
$('#window2').jqxWindow('setTitle', title1);
});
</script>
</body>
</html>
在这个示例中,第一个窗口的标题为“Untitled”,第二个窗口的标题将被设置为“Untitled”。但是当我们使用 setTitle() 方法将第一个窗口的标题更改为“Window 1”时,第二个窗口的标题也被更新为“Window 1”。这说明 getTitle() 和 setTitle() 方法都可以使用,它们可以相互配合。
本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:jQWidgets jqxWindow setTitle() 方法 - Python技术站